Mount Hood Meadows is one of the largest ski resorts in Oregon and the largest ski resort on Mount Hood. It is located about 67 miles east of Portland, and 35 miles from Hood River along Oregon Route 35. It has both Alpine and Nordic ski areas and offers night skiing, lessons and equipment rentals. In the summer Meadows offers scenic chair ... Directions to Mt. Hood Meadows From Portland: Take Hwy 26 East to Government Camp, then go North on Hwy 35 for 10 miles. An easier, less congested drive from Portland: Take I-84 to Exit 64 in Hood River, then follow Hwy 35 for 35 miles. From Hood River: Take Highway 35 for 35 miles South to the Mt. Hood Meadows …Mt. Mt Hood Meadows Ski Resort aka Shreadows is not as big as Mt Bachelor but it’s still decent sized, that is when everything is open. Meadows has 2,150 acres of skiable terrain, 87 marked trails, and 13 lifts (6 are express chair lifts).
